The countries that make up the United Kingdom

Countries of the United Kingdom

4 countries make up the United Kingdom (UK). They are;

England 

Wales 

Scotland 

Northern Ireland.

The UK is a fully independent sovereign state. But the four countries comprising the UK also have a certain extent of sovereignty.

You have also seen that UK and Britain are used interchangeably. However Britain consists only of England, Scotland and Wales.

How to use your phone camera to do a Google Search

You can use your phone camera lens to do a  google search by taking a picture of the item you want to search for.

Procedure

Click on Google app

In the search bar to the right you will see the camera icon, click it.

You will now be prompted to take a picture of the object. Take a shot of the object by clicking on the camera lens button inside the Google lens area.

Using your phone camera to do a Google search

Finally, click a large search button that you are prompted to click and then your search results will be revealed.

Lagos State Government Releases Full Report of the Judicial Panel that Investigated the Shooting of ENDSARS Protesters At Lekki Toll Gate

Lagos State Ministry of Justice logo

The Lagos State Government has released the full report of the  Judicial panel that probed the shooting of ENDSARS protesters at the Lekki Tollgate on 20th October, 2021.

Two reports were released; The first one is titled;

Report of Judicial Panel of Inquiry on Lekki incident investigation of 20th October, 2020.

and the second one;

Consolidated Report of the Judicial Panel of Inquiry on general Police brutality cases.

List of 36 States in Nigeria

The 36 states in Nigeria

The 36 States in Nigeria

  1. Abia. Area: 6320 km²
  2. Adamawa. Area: 36917 km²
  3. Akwa Ibom. Area: 7081 km²
  4. Anambra. Area: 4844 km²
  5. Bauchi. Area: 49119 km²
  6. Bayelsa. Area: 10773 km²
  7. Benue. Area: 34059 km²
  8. Borno. Area: 70898 km²
  9. Cross River. Area: 20156 km²
  10. Delta. Area: 17698 km²
  11. Ebonyi. Area: 5533 km²
  12. Edo. Area: 17802 km²
  13. Ekiti. Area: 6353 km²
  14. Enugu: Area: 7161km²
  15. Gombe. Area: 18768 km²
  16. Imo. Area: 5530 km²
  17. Jigawa. Area: 23154 km²
  18. Kaduna: Area: 46053km²
  19. Kano: Area: 23131 km²
  20. Katsina. Area: 24192 km²
  21. Kebbi. Area: 36800 km²
  22. Kogi. Area: 29833 km²
  23. Kwara. Area: 36825 km²
  24. Lagos. Area: 3577 km²
  25. Nasarawa. Area: 27117 km²
  26. Niger. Area: 76363 km²
  27. Ogun. Area: 16980 km²
  28. Ondo. Area: 15500 km²
  29. Osun. Area: 9251 km²
  30. Oyo. Area: 28454 km²
  31. Plateau. Area: 30913 km²
  32. Rivers. Area: 11077 km²
  33. Sokoto. Area: 25972 km²
  34. Taraba. Area: 54473 km²
  35. Yobe. Area: 45502 km²
  36. Zamfara. Area: 39762 km²

10 Fundamental Rights of Crypto Users

As the clamor for the regulation of Cryptocurrency gets louder, cryptocurrency giant, Binance, has listed 10 fundamental rights of a cryptocurrency trader. The CEO of Binance stated that these rights  will help create a fair regulation of cryptocurrency. 

The 10 fundamental rights of Cryptocurrency users by Changpeng Zhao, CEO of Binance .

  • Every human being should have access to financial tools, like crypto, that allow for greater economic independence.
  • Industry participants have a responsibility to work with regulators and policymakers to shape new standards for crypto assets. Smart regulation encourages innovation and helps keep users safe.
  • Responsible crypto platforms have an obligation to protect users from bad actors and implement Know Your Customer (KYC) processes to prevent financial crimes.
  • Privacy is a human right, and personally identifiable information (PII) data should be subject to strict levels of protection.
  • Crypto users have the right to access exchanges that keep their funds secure, in safe custody with comprehensive deposit insurance.
  • Healthy markets should maintain a robust level of liquidity to ensure a stable and frictionless trading environment.
  • Regulation and innovation are not mutually exclusive. Crypto users deserve safe access to emerging technologies and practices, including NFTs, stablecoins, staking, yield-farming, and more.
  • Closing the knowledge gap is essential when it comes to crypto. Users have the right to accurate information on crypto assets, without fear of falling victim to unfair or deceptive advertising
  • Marketplaces that offer derivative instruments should be subject to the appropriate regulations. This ensures all users meet eligibility requirements and that their transactions are fairly settled.
  • Crypto regulation is inevitable. Users have the right to share their voice on how the industry should evolve with their blockchain platform of choice.
